+This is a rough implementation of the Micropolis floppy-disk controller
+as used for the Exidy Sorcerer. Since there is no documentation, coding
+was done by looking at the Z80 code, and supplying the expected values.
+
+Currently, only reading of disks is supported.
+
+ToDo:
+- Rewrite to be a standard device able to be used in a general way
+- Fix bug where if you run a program on drive B,C,D then exit, you
+ get a disk error.
+- Enable the ability to write to disk when above bug gets fixed.
+- When the controller is reset via command 5, what exactly gets reset?
+
+
+Ports:
+BE00 and BE01 can be used as command registers (they are identical),
+ and they are also used as status registers (different).
+
+BE02 and BE03 - read data, write data
+

+/* structure describing a single density track */
+#define TRKSIZE_SD 16*270
+
+#if 0
+static const UINT8 track_SD[][2] = {
+ { 1, 0xff}, /* 1 * FF (marker) */
+ { 1, 0x00}, /* 1 byte, track number (00-4C) */
+ { 1, 0x01}, /* 1 byte, sector number (00-0F) */
+ {10, 0x00}, /* 10 bytes of zeroes */
+ {256, 0xe5}, /* 256 bytes of sector data */
+ { 1, 0xb7}, /* 1 byte, CRC */
+};
+#endif

+/* write the FDC command register */
+WRITE8_MEMBER( micropolis_device::command_w )
+{
+/* List of commands:
+Command (bits 5,6,7) Options (bits 0,1,2,3,4)
+0 Not used
+1 Drive/head select bits 0,1 select drive 0-3; bit 4 chooses a side
+2 INT sector control bit 0 LO = disable; HI = enable
+3 Step bit 0 LO step out; HI = step in (increment track number)
+4 Set Write
+5 Reset controller
+6 Not used
+7 Not used */
